 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Condemns Hamas as a foreign terrorist organization responsible for the murders of 26 U.S. citizens.

Calls on Hamas to renounce terrorism and recognize Israel’s right to exist as a Jewish state.

Reaffirms support for Israel’s right to defend her citizens against Hamas terrorism.
